WAKAMI LAKE

Long and narrow, Wakami Lake is near tiny Sultan, Ontario, some 150 kilometres north of Sudbury. Getting there requires navigating a dusty logging road, so fishing pressure is light, with good action for walleye, pike and perch. The best access is via lovely Wakami Lake Provincial Park, which is rustic, but also trailer- and RV-friendly, with many waterfront sites.
